Hutchins/hurst Dam

Hutchins/hurst Dam is a dam located in Edgefield County, South Carolina, built in 2000. It carries a Low hazard potential classification and has a fair condition assessment.

About Hutchins/hurst Dam

The primary purpose of Hutchins/hurst Dam is irrigation. The dam stores and diverts water for agricultural irrigation, supporting farming operations in the surrounding area. The dam is owned by Kenneth W Hutchins Jr;merriam Hurst (private). It impounds the Tiger Creek.

The dam stands 29 feet tall, creates a reservoir covering 15 acres, and has a maximum storage capacity of 175 acre-feet. Completed in 2000, the structure is 26 years old.

This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life. Its condition is rated fair — the dam has minor deficiencies that are being addressed or do not pose an immediate safety threat. The most recent inspection on record was 07/26/2017.
